BROWNSVILLE, Texas (June 3)—Titan International Inc. will curtail tire production at its Brownsville facility for three to four months, choosing to reduce its large inventories and wait for better economic conditions. The shutdown will affect about 130 employees at the plant. The decision is an extension of a month-long wave of layoffs that reduced the work force in Brownsville from about 300 earlier in the spring. Workers will be placed on a recall list and brought back as needed by seniority, said Operations Manager David Fines. The site's warehouse will continue to operate with a team of about 12 workers. The curtailment will take place within the next few weeks, Fines said.
